The Equity Agreement Contract for Loan in Bexar is designed for individuals or entities wishing to jointly invest in residential property. This formal agreement outlines the terms of the investment, including purchase price, contributions from each party, and the management of the property. Key features include a detailed breakdown of responsibilities for expenses, occupancy terms for parties, equity-sharing arrangements, and conditions regarding the distribution of proceeds upon sale. The contract specifies that any changes must be in writing and requires mutual consent for any modifications. Additionally, it addresses the handling of disputes through mandatory arbitration, adhering to the laws of the state. A company provides you with a lump sum in exchange for partial ownership of your home, and/or a share of its future appreciation. You don't make monthly repayments of principal or interest; instead, you settle up when you sell the home or at the end of a multi-year agreement period (typically between 10 and 30 years).

An equity agreement is like a partnership agreement between at least two people to run a venture jointly. An equity agreement binds each partner to each other and makes them personally liable for business debts.

Equity agreements allow entrepreneurs to secure funding for their start-up by giving up a portion of ownership of their company to investors. In short, these arrangements typically involve investors providing capital in exchange for shares of stock which they will hold and potentially sell in the future for a profit.

The main disadvantage to equity financing is that company owners must give up a portion of their ownership and dilute their control. If the company becomes profitable and successful in the future, a certain percentage of company profits must also be given to shareholders in the form of dividends.
